Ronda Rousey vs. Gina Carano on Netflix sets new MMA record

Just days after Ronda Rousey and Gina Carano made their MMA return on Jake Paul’s MVP [Most Valuable Promotions] on Netflix, the fight shattered all previous records. Both women made their comeback to MMA and main-evented the Netflix event.

Following a star-studded and action-filled card, Rousey and Carano faced off to headline the show. However, in less than 20 seconds, Rousey trapped Carano in an armbar and made her quit.

Rousey’s win over Gina Carano on Saturday, May. 16, 2026, has set a new record for the most-watched MMA event in the US. The dominant win peaked at 17 million viewers globally on Netflix, shattering the previous record of nine million.

In 2018, UFC 329, featuring the highly anticipated bout between Khabib Nurmagomedov and Conor McGregor, set a record for pay-per-view buys with 2.4 million. Before that, UFC on FOX 1 in 2011 was considered the most-watched MMA event, drawing an estimated 8.8 million viewers.

According to the BBC, Rousey vs. Carano had a “minute audience” of 12.4 million, with Francis Ngannou and Nate Diaz also participating in separate fights on the main card. MVP co-founders Nakisa Bidarian and Jake Paul suggested the numbers potentially opened the gate for more MMA events on Netflix. The fight also did an impressive $2.2m gate at the Intuit Dome in California.

Paul and Bidarian also shared their statement, where they heaped praise on the event’s success and performance. “The event also generated over 410 million impressions across MVP’s owned social channels, a live gate exceeding $2.2 million, and saw terrific commercial premises distribution across bars, restaurants, casinos, and hospitality venues nationwide. We’re incredibly proud of what was accomplished alongside our partners at Netflix and grateful to the athletes who helped make MVP MMA’s debut such a success.” (via TalkSport)
